Dr. Anita Clayton — UVA's chair of psychiatry and the researcher who built the field's standard scale for measuring antidepressant sexual dysfunction — joins Dr. Will Sauvé and Dr. Brittany Albright to trace a career spent proving what drug labels wouldn't say. From a fluoxetine label that said 1.9% when she was seeing 20% in clinic, to fighting the FDA over how women's desire gets measured, to the postpartum and depression treatments she's running trials on right now.
